Output 3c14493e5ce199152228e16690bde0af26f074974923f048c5fbc8b1da4b3d74:0

value
24872060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e69a60a1c3c720d4d995cb1f4b20638f786f5cb OP_EQUAL
address
35vRZxgNzWcWrNiaELQ8J6hHDxDSKSgm8P
transaction
3c14493e5ce199152228e16690bde0af26f074974923f048c5fbc8b1da4b3d74
spent
true